cyrusramsey Posted October 6, 2017 Share Posted October 6, 2017 For those who have it is it worth keeping? I find it incredibly useful. It effectively competes with repair droids, and it's not too expensive to get the highest upgrade for those anymore, but even those will still have a 15 minute cooldown, and is 350k for every character you want that on. For many people that will be enough. For many people being able to port to a stronghold to repair and return to previous location will be enough. But the Revan statue has a cooldown of one minute, can be kept up indefinitely while not in combat and once unlocked can be easily pulled from collections by any character. Whether that's worth more than the price is goes for is highly personal. I find it very useful to be able to pop it after a wipe in an ops, where we spawn, and then still be able to pop it again for the people that didn't notice it when we get back to where we were, and then once more when that late guy catches up. And with well over a hundred characters, it was simply cheaper for me than to get all the droid unlocks, too. My partner, however, sees absolutely no point in it. Not for 47m, not for 30m, not for 1m.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
